Book Review - If you want to change your life, first change your attitude
Recognize your strengths, and when you feel tired, push yourself a little more.

Authors: Adam Ashton and Adam Jones
Translation: Dr. Shikha Chatterjee
Publisher: Penguin
Sometimes we need a pause in life. A moment to stop and reflect on where we're going and what we're doing. Attitude is one such book. As you read it, you'll feel like it's not just any ordinary self-help book. It gives you confidence, shows you the way, and gives you the courage to act.
Authors Adam Ashton and Adam Jones have compiled the thoughts of the world's greatest thinkers in this book and divided it into five parts: Vision, Change, Learning, Fear, and Boldness.
This book not only inspires you but also tells you how you can improve your attitude and move ahead in life.
what is the book about?
Attitude is a motivational and self-help book that teaches you that the direction of your life is determined not by your abilities, but by your attitude. The authors have written it in simple and friendly language. This book explains that whether it's your career, relationships, or your own development, everything depends on your attitude.
Everyone reading this book feels as if it was written for them. There are times in life when we feel like we can't see the path ahead. At those times, this book tells you not to stop, to keep going.
The book is divided into 5 main parts
Adam Ashton and Adam Jones have divided the book into five sections that touch on every aspect of life. Each part teaches you something new. For example, the Vision part helps you find your goals, while the Fear part teaches you how to deal with fear.
Why is the book special?
This book is special because it doesn't just talk big, but rather gives you practical ways to live your life. For example, if you're troubled by your fears, it shows you how to deal with them by breaking them down into smaller pieces.
The authors have taken inspiration from popular books like "The Alchemist" and "I Am Malala" and presented them in their own way. I especially enjoyed the concept of "The Slight Edge."
It explains that big changes start with small steps. This is crucial, because we often expect big successes but forget the small things, even though they are the very path to great success.
7 big lessons from the book

Those 7 lessons learned while reading the book, which are always useful in your life.
Clarify your dreams
Many times, people fail because they don't know what they want. Write down your dreams in a diary and think about them every day. Create a clear image of them in your mind.
Embrace change
Life is always changing. We must be prepared for it. If necessary, we should change ourselves. Give new things a chance and step out of your comfort zone.
Keep learning
Learning something new every day helps you improve. Learn a new skill every week, even a small one. This will boost your confidence.
Make friends with fear
Everyone in the world is afraid of something, but learn to turn it into your strength. Break your fears into smaller parts and tackle them one by one.
Don't lose courage
Accept the fact that nothing in life is achieved without courage. Begin every new task with enthusiasm and confidence in yourself.
The power of small steps
This book explains the concept of "The Slight Edge." It means that small improvements lead to big results. Take a little step forward each day and be patient. Every big change starts with small steps.
40% rule
When you feel like you've reached your limit, you're actually only 40% tired. Push yourself a little more even when you're tired. This is a concept from the American Navy SEALs. Push yourself one more time even when you're tired. You still have plenty of energy left in you.
